Englishfraternise: 1 sense verb 1, social
MeaningBe on friendly terms with someone, as if with a brother, especially with an enemy.
PatternSomebody ----s; Somebody ----s PP
Synonymfraternize
Broadersocialize, socialisetake part in social activities
